Transaction ea768fc028f42eaab076afe68178dc9ed4ab9a5682a35fa5b3a002cfd54a2f56
1 Input
2 Outputs
- ea768fc028f42eaab076afe68178dc9ed4ab9a5682a35fa5b3a002cfd54a2f56:0
- ea768fc028f42eaab076afe68178dc9ed4ab9a5682a35fa5b3a002cfd54a2f56:1
value 181697115
address 1M6SGDKxzgRgggsa74xJ92kEtRfxS91NQy
value 2575359
address 3KFfPqBVSBp3GBFPxUj7R6B5C7XN6R4dAH